There is not a direct bus from Fort Leonard Wood, MO to Vero Beach, FL. There is not a bus stop in Fort Leonard Wood, MO, but there is one in Vero Beach, FL.

The closest bus stop from Fort Leonard Wood, MO is in Jefferson City, MO, which is around 55 miles away.

There may be a bus schedule from Jefferson City, MO to Vero Beach, FL.

The population of Fort Leonard Wood, MO is 14,779

Fort Leonard Wood, MO is in Pulaski county.

The population of Vero Beach, FL is 17,163

Vero Beach, FL is in Indian River county.
